Cautions when shooting in the High-Quality (SHQ) mode
ⅷ The higher the image quality, the fewer images you can shoot.
ⅷ The higher the image quality, the longer the waiting time immediately after
shooting (the period in which the orange lamp blinks). Also, image display will
take longer in the Playback mode.
ⅷ When you select a Record mode with higher image quality than the current
mode when the number of shootable images remaining is low, the monitor may
display “CARD FULL” (
Page 93). This means that there is not enough free
space on the card for the selected Record mode. Select another Record mode.
Do not open the card cover or remove the AC adapter, batteries or card while
the orange lamp on the right of the viewfinder is blinking. Otherwise, the data
on the card may be destroyed.
